Koukalova, Clara

Klara Koukalova ( Czech Klára Koukalová ; during her marriage, Zakopalova ( Czech Zakopalová ); born February 24, 1982 in Prague , Czechoslovakia ) - Czech tennis player ; winner of seven WTA tournaments (three in singles); winner of the Federation Cup (2014) in the national team of the Czech Republic .

General Information

Czech's father's name is Jiri Koukal (taxi driver), his mother is Jana Koukalova (bartender at a golf resort).

Clara prefers to operate behind the back line. Favorite coating is soil. Favorite hit - backhand. Among tennis idols, Martina Hingis stands out.

From June 6, 2006 to March 2014, she was married to the Czech footballer Jan Zakopal (born 1977), who had experience playing for the Czech youth team and also played for a number of Czech top division clubs.
